The Mojo Hand aka Mojo Bag is one of the Americas most legendary magical curios. Immortalized in countless old rhythm and blues songs, the mojo hand is a North American hoodoo and conjure staple, a charm for everything ranging from good luck to attraction, overcoming obstacles to road opening. The mojo hand however has a storied history with ever changing formulas, ingredients, and materials as it took root in the southern United States, Appalachian Regions, and the Northeast of the Continent. As well, the Mojo Hand was a commonly used charms along the trails of the Underground Railroad, used by its traveling freedom seekers and their supporters alike. Massachusetts was a veritable capital of Abolitionism during the days of the Underground Railroad, with many routes towards freedom leading north and northwest through Pennsylvania, western New York and into Canada.

In the class, Witchdoctor Utu will discuss:
  • The history of the Mojo Hands legacy, why it was used in the fight against slavery including the sacred mysteries of High John the Conqueror root, an essential ingredient in traditional Mojo Hand
  • How the Mojo Hand has changed over the years as it cross pollinated among different cultures and regions of North America, and ultimately what it has become today
  • Step-by-step instructions, formula and incantations will be shared as the attendees assemble and birth their mojo.
The specific Mojo Hand being made in the class will be a particular one sourced from the magic and mysticism of the Underground Railroad that is still applicable in our modern times.
